summaryrefslogtreecommitdiff
path: root/graphics/gdchart/files/patch-makefile
diff options
context:
space:
mode:
Diffstat (limited to 'graphics/gdchart/files/patch-makefile')
-rw-r--r--graphics/gdchart/files/patch-makefile106
1 files changed, 67 insertions, 39 deletions
diff --git a/graphics/gdchart/files/patch-makefile b/graphics/gdchart/files/patch-makefile
index 6a2c01c7eb91..696ad4f13d42 100644
--- a/graphics/gdchart/files/patch-makefile
+++ b/graphics/gdchart/files/patch-makefile
@@ -1,64 +1,92 @@
---- makefile.orig Mon Apr 19 01:22:38 1999
-+++ makefile Mon Jun 4 02:25:37 2001
-@@ -1,45 +1,49 @@
- GDC_INCL = .
--GD_INCL = gd1.3
--GD_LIB = gd1.3
-+GD_INCL = $(PREFIX)/include/gd
-+GD_LIB = $(PREFIX)/lib
+--- makefile.orig Sat Nov 4 02:49:46 2000
++++ makefile Mon Jun 18 01:15:50 2001
+@@ -2,8 +2,8 @@
+ GDC_LIB = .
+
+ # GDChart requires the gd library - www.boutell.com/gd/
+-GD_INCL = ../gd-1.8.3
+-GD_LIB = ../gd-1.8.3
++GD_INCL = $(LOCALBASE)/include/gd
++GD_LIB = $(LOCALBASE)/lib
+
+ # libgd requires libpng
+ # PNG_INCL = ../libpng-1.0.8
+@@ -30,37 +30,35 @@
+ # LIB_PATHS = $(LIB_PATHS) -R$(PNG_LIB) -R$(ZLIB_LIB)
+ # LIB_PATHS = $(LIB_PATHS) -Xlinker -rpath -Xlinker $(PNG_LIB) -Xlinker -rpath -Xlinker $(ZLIB_LIB)
-CC=gcc
-
-all: gdc_samp1 gdc_samp2 gdc_pie_samp
+all: libgdchart.a
- # compile the samples
- gdc_samp1: gdc.o gdchart.o price_conv.o gdc_samp1.o $(GD_LIB)/libgd.a
-- $(CC) -o gdc_samp1 gdc.o gdchart.o price_conv.o gdc_samp1.o -L$(GD_LIB) -lgd -lm
-+ $(CC) $(CFLAGS) -o gdc_samp1 gdc.o gdchart.o price_conv.o gdc_samp1.o -L$(GD_LIB) -lgd -lm
+ # --- compile the samples ---
+ gdc_pie_samp.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gdcpie.h gdc_pie_samp.c
+- $(CC) -I$(GDC_INCL) -c gdc_pie_samp.c
++ $(CC) $(CFLAGS) -I$(GDC_INCL) -c gdc_pie_samp.c
gdc_samp1.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gdchart.h gdc_samp1.c
-- $(CC) -I$(GDC_INCL) -c gdc_samp1.c
-+ $(CC) $(CFLAGS) -I$(GDC_INCL) -c gdc_samp1.c
-
- gdc_samp2: gdc.o gdchart.o price_conv.o gdc_samp2.o $(GD_LIB)/libgd.a
-- $(CC) -o gdc_samp2 gdc.o gdchart.o price_conv.o gdc_samp2.o -L$(GD_LIB) -lgd -lm
-+ $(CC) $(CFLAGS) -o gdc_samp2 gdc.o gdchart.o price_conv.o gdc_samp2.o -L$(GD_LIB) -lgd -lm
+- $(CC) -I$(GDC_INCL) $(JPEG_DEF) -c gdc_samp1.c
++ $(CC) $(CFLAGS) -I$(GDC_INCL) $(JPEG_DEF) -c gdc_samp1.c
gdc_samp2.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gdchart.h gdc_samp2.c
-- $(CC) -I$(GDC_INCL) -c gdc_samp2.c
-+ $(CC) $(CFLAGS) -I$(GDC_INCL) -c gdc_samp2.c
+- $(CC) -I$(GDC_INCL) $(JPEG_DEF) -c gdc_samp2.c
++ $(CC) $(CFLAGS) -I$(GDC_INCL) $(JPEG_DEF) -c gdc_samp2.c
- gdc_pie_samp: gdc.o gdc_pie.o price_conv.o gdc_pie_samp.o $(GD_LIB)/libgd.a
-- $(CC) -o gdc_pie_samp gdc.o gdc_pie.o price_conv.o gdc_pie_samp.o -L$(GD_LIB) -lgd -lm
-+ $(CC) $(CFLAGS) -o gdc_pie_samp gdc.o gdc_pie.o price_conv.o gdc_pie_samp.o -L$(GD_LIB) -lgd -lm
+ # --- link the samples ---
+ gdc_samp1: gdc.o gdchart.o price_conv.o gdc_samp1.o gifencode.o $(GD_LIB)/libgd.a
+- $(CC) -o gdc_samp1 \
++ $(CC) $(CFLAGS) -o gdc_samp1 \
+ gdc.o gdchart.o price_conv.o gifencode.o \
+ gdc_samp1.o \
+ $(LIB_PATHS) \
+ -lgd -lz -lpng $(JPEG_LK) -lm
- gdc_pie_samp.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gdcpie.h gdc_pie_samp.c
-- $(CC) -I$(GDC_INCL) -c gdc_pie_samp.c
-+ $(CC) $(CFLAGS) -I$(GDC_INCL) -c gdc_pie_samp.c
+ gdc_samp2: gdc.o gdchart.o price_conv.o gdc_samp2.o gifencode.o $(GD_LIB)/libgd.a
+- $(CC) -o gdc_samp2 \
++ $(CC) $(CFLAGS) -o gdc_samp2 \
+ gdc.o gdchart.o price_conv.o gifencode.o \
+ gdc_samp2.o \
+ $(LIB_PATHS) \
+ -lgd -lz -lpng $(JPEG_LK) -lm
+
+ gdc_pie_samp: gdc.o gdc_pie.o price_conv.o gdc_pie_samp.o gifencode.o $(GD_LIB)/libgd.a
+- $(CC) -o gdc_pie_samp \
++ $(CC) $(CFLAGS) -o gdc_pie_samp \
+ gdc.o gdc_pie.o price_conv.o gifencode.o \
+ gdc_pie_samp.o \
+ $(LIB_PATHS) \
+@@ -68,24 +66,31 @@
# --- compile the lib ---
+ gifencode.o: gifencode.c gifencode.h
+- $(CC) -I$(GD_INCL) -c gifencode.c
++ $(CC) $(CFLAGS) -I$(GD_INCL) -c gifencode.c
+
price_conv.o: price_conv.c
- $(CC) -c price_conv.c
+ $(CC) $(CFLAGS) -c price_conv.c
- gdc.o: gdc.c gdc.h
-- $(CC) -I$(GD_INCL) -I$(GDC_INCL) -c gdc.c
-+ $(CC) $(CFLAGS) -I$(GD_INCL) -I$(GDC_INCL) -c gdc.c
+ gdc.o: gdc.c $(GDC_INCL)/gdc.h $(GDC_INCL)/gifencode.h
+- $(CC) -I$(GD_INCL) -I$(GDC_INCL) $(JPEG_DEF) -c gdc.c
++ $(CC) $(CFLAGS) -I$(GD_INCL) -I$(GDC_INCL) $(JPEG_DEF) -c gdc.c
- gdc_pie.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gdcpie.h gdc_pie.c
-- $(CC) -I$(GD_INCL) -I$(GDC_INCL) -c gdc_pie.c
-+ $(CC) $(CFLAGS) -I$(GD_INCL) -I$(GDC_INCL) -c gdc_pie.c
+ gdc_pie.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gifencode.h $(GDC_INCL)/gdcpie.h gdc_pie.c
+- $(CC) -I$(GD_INCL) -I$(GDC_INCL) $(JPEG_DEF) -c gdc_pie.c
++ $(CC) $(CFLAGS) -I$(GD_INCL) -I$(GDC_INCL) $(JPEG_DEF) -c gdc_pie.c
- gdchart.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gdchart.h gdchart.c
-- $(CC) -I$(GD_INCL) -I$(GDC_INCL) -c gdchart.c
-+ $(CC) $(CFLAGS) -I$(GD_INCL) -I$(GDC_INCL) -c gdchart.c
+ gdchart.o: $(GDC_INCL)/gdc.h $(GDC_INCL)/gifencode.h $(GDC_INCL)/gdchart.h gdchart.c
+- $(CC) -I$(GD_INCL) -I$(GDC_INCL) $(JPEG_DEF) -c gdchart.c
++ $(CC) $(CFLAGS) -I$(GD_INCL) -I$(GDC_INCL) $(JPEG_DEF) -c gdchart.c
- $(GD_LIB)/libgd.a:
- cd $(GD_LIB) ; make -f Makefile libgd.a
+ # --- supporting libraries ---
+ # should be compile & installed separately
+ # $(GD_LIB)/libgd.a:
+ # cd $(GD_LIB) ; make -f Makefile libgd.a
+
-+libgdchart.a: gdc.o gdc_pie.o gdchart.o price_conv.o
-+ $(AR) rc libgdchart.a gdc.o gdc_pie.o gdchart.o price_conv.o
++libgdchart.a: gdc.o gdc_pie.o gdchart.o price_conv.o gifencode.o
++ $(AR) rc libgdchart.a gdc.o gdc_pie.o gdchart.o price_conv.o \
++ gifencode.o
+ @if [ -x $(RANLIB) ] ; then \
+ $(RANLIB) libgdchart.a; \
+ fi;